A Calculate the molecular mass of the compound in grams from its … The molecular mass (m) is the mass of a given molecule: it is measured in daltons or atomic mass (Da or u). Different molecules of the same compound may have different molecular masses because they contain different isotopes of an element. The related quantity relative molecular mass, as defined by IUPAC, is the ratio of the mass of a molecule to the unified atomic mass unit (also known as the dalton) and is unitless. WebApr 7, 2024 · The molecular mass of a substance expressed in grams is called gram molecular mass. To write gram molecular mass of a substance ,we write its molecular mass and then replace the unit u by the word gram or its symbol g. For Ex: Molecular mass of oxygen = 32u. Gram molecular mass of oxygen=32 g. WebThe molecular mass ( m) is the mass of a given molecule: it is measured in daltons or atomic mass (Da or u). WebThe mass of one mole of a substance is equal to that substance’s molecular weight. For example, the mean molecular weight of water is 18.015 atomic mass units (amu), so one mole of water weight 18.015 grams. Key Terms. mole: The amount of substance of a system that contains as many elementary entities as there are atoms in 12 g of carbon-12.
